Web24 Feb 2024 · Temperature: 70-85°F (21-29°C) Size: .5"-1" (1-2cm) Diet: Algae, decaying plants, some fresh vegetation, dead fish or shrimp. Malaysian trumpet are commonly thought of as pest snails because their population does get quite high in most tanks. However, they are a useful and beneficial snail to have in the planted tank.
